My excitement isn't just because the movie is Harry Potter or that I get to escape my energy-filled toddler... it is mostly because it is a rare occasion when my husband and I get to go out on a date together!  Of course, before we were married we went on dates all the time, after we were married we committed to one date-night a week, but once the baby was born (and old enough to be left with a sitter!) we were lucky to get 2 date-nights a month. We place a high value on our friendship and marriage and decided that, even if we need to stay home, we will still spend a date-night together every week (even if it means watching a VHS classic Disney or playing a couple rounds of UNO or Yahtzee --- our favorites!).

   I love dating my husband all over again every week. It keeps our love burning, feuds down to a bare minimum, and I always marvel at the new things I learn about him (we like to play questionnaires)...
